Science
By Blaise Williams & Cole Spence
This week in science was super fun. We did many fun things and it couldn’t be better. This week we put hot water in room temperature water and saw what would happen. We found out that the hot water rises just like hot air and steam. We also found out cold water sinks and goes to the bottom of the cup just like cold air and mist. Hot water rises because it is less dense than room temperature water and cold water is more dense than room temperature water. We also did an experiment where we put water into two different containers and froze it to see how water changes when it freezes. I hope you enjoyed our SMORE!
